CCL Launches Super Sesamee™
Wheeling, Illinois—CCL Security Products, a divison of The Eastern Company of Naugatuck, CT, recently introduced the Super Sesamee™ to the security marketplace at the Institutional Locksmith Association Conferences held in Chicago and Secaucus, NJ in October.
Developed at the request of institutional and industrial users of 4-dial combination padlocks, the Super Sesamee offers all of the benefits of a solid steel padlock, with the weather resistance of an all brass padlock.
Super Sesamee is a 4-dial all brass body Sesamee® padlock which has been super sized for the industrial world. The new Super Sesamee features a 7/16" Chrome Plated Molybdenum shackle available with 1" and 2" inside vertical shackle clearances, and with the body completely encased in a hardened steel full metal jacket which has been E-Coated for complete weather resistance. These two locks are the K636 and K637 respectively.
In addition, the new Super Sesamee series features the K646 model, a Super Sesamee with a full Shrouded Shackle for additional protection against bolt-cutters, saws and grinders. The highly protected K646 model has a 1" inside vertical shackle clearance.
The Super Sesamee Series offers 10,000 end user re-settable combinations, with easy to use end user instructions. All Super Sesamees offer a Lifetime Guarantee if the lock fails to open or close due to a manufacturing defect. End users are warned on the packaging that… "forgetting the combination is not a lock defect."
